On the 20th, 5,000 units of 600ml small spray disinfectants were produced by subdividing large-capacity disinfectants... Distributed to closed multi-use facilities on the 25th 'Quarantine Supplies Sharing Day'
[Asia Economy Reporter Park Jong-il] Jung-gu, Seoul (District Mayor Seo Yang-ho) announced on the 20th that it produced 5,000 small spray disinfectants by subdividing large-capacity disinfectants in the basement level 1 of Jung-gu Office.
This is an alternative prepared by the district to secure small spray-type disinfectants necessary for daily quarantine as disinfectants, which are used routinely due to the prolonged COVID-19 pandemic, have become scarce and prices have soared.
In addition to district employees, 10 safety officers who usually inspect and report safety negligence practices or daily life risk factors, and 11 volunteers participated in the disinfectant subdivision work to lend their support.
The participants individually filled large-capacity disinfectants into 600㎖ spray bottles and attached guide stickers with personal prevention rules.

The district has designated the period until the 20th as an intensive quarantine period and has completed the first round of disinfection for all enclosed multi-use facilities in the district. Starting from the 23rd, it plans to enter daily life quarantine practice with public-private cooperation in preparation for the prolonged COVID-19 situation.
Accordingly, the 25th has been designated as "Disinfection Supplies Sharing Day," and small spray disinfectants, which are ready for self-disinfection at each workplace, will be distributed along with hand towels with disinfection instructions attached.
